520    On December 14, 2012, a gunman killed twenty first graders
       and six educators at Sandy Hook Elementary School in 
       Newtown, Connecticut. Ten years later, Sandy Hook has 
       become a foundational story of how false conspiracy 
       narratives and misinformation have gained traction in 
       society. Some people insist it never occurred, or was 
       staged by the federal government as a pretext for seizing 
       Americans' firearms. They harass the victim's relatives 
       and accuse them of faking their loved ones' murders. 
       Williamson tells of how the Sandy Hook families refused to
       accept this harassment and misinformation, and are 
       defending themselves and their children's memories against
       online deniers and conspiracy theorists -- adapted from 
       jacket
